American Samoa This profile provides a snapshot of the energy landscape of American Samoa, the southernmost territory of the United States. American Samoa’s residential electricity rates are approximately $0.29 U.S. dollars (USD) per kilowatt-hour (kWh), more than twice the average U.S. residential rate of $0.13 USD/kWh.1 Like many islands.
Also in American Samoa, Mana Solar LLC plans to use a $23.5 million investment to develop a 13.4-megawatt community solar and battery energy storage system. This will provide power to approximately 2,500 households on Tutuila Island, meeting nearly 12% of their energy needs with renewable energy. These projects will help the American Samoa .
In 2022, the average electricity price for residential customers in American Samoa was approximately 45 cents/kilowatt-hour (kWh)—almost three times the U.S. average of 15 cents/kWh. 2 Renewable energy represents a small but growing power system contribution, although American Samoa relies almost entirely.

Does American Samoa have energy issues?
Although energy burdens pose a real challenge in American Samoa, the territory is working to advance energy justice. For example, the Territorial Energy Office provides home energy efficiency programs to help reduce energy costs for low-income households.
How much does electricity cost in Samoa?
Average U.S. and American Samoa Electricity Prices (2022) ASPA rates are down slightly as of January 2024—approximately $0.41/kWh for residential and commercial customers and $0.38/kWh for industrial customers. ASPA’s total energy rates include a renewable energy flat rate charged at $0.002/kWh across all service types (ASPA 2024).
What is American Samoa's energy policy?
American Samoa is committed to leveraging these and other federal funding opportunities to advance its energy goals and priorities moving forward. American Samoa’s energy policy landscape constitutes a blend of multilateral agreements, strategic plans, rules, regulations, and dedicated offices.
Where does American Samoa get fuel?
Fuel for American Samoa comes from Singapore with Busan, South Korea as an alternate provider if needed. In the case of fuel disruption, Pacific Energy prioritizes serving ASPA to ensure power and water treatment services are not interrupted (Pacific Energy representative, personal communication, August 9, 2023).
Does Samoa have an emergency energy conservation plan?
1979: The U.S. “Emergency Energy Conservation Act of 1979” requires the submission of an emergency energy conservation plan by each state or territory (Public Law 96-102, as amended). American Samoa adopted its Emergency Energy Conservation Plan in 1982 (see Chapter 5, Annex A of ASCA 12 for plan details).
Why are electricity prices spiking in American Samoa?
Electricity prices in American Samoa are subject to global commodities market fluctuations and fuel surcharges. The average price of electricity to ASPA end-use customers in cents/kWh decreased from 2012 to 2021 before spiking in 2022 due to an increase in global fuel prices (EIA 2023c).
